#aa8c78 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#aa8c78 is composed of 66.7% red, 54.9% green and 47.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 17.6% magenta, 29.4% yellow and 33.3% black. It has a hue angle of 24 degrees, a saturation of 22.7% and a lightness of 56.9%. #aa8c78 color hex could be obtained by blending #fffff0 with #551900. Closest websafe color is: #999966.

Shades and Tints of #aa8c78

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090706 is the darkest color, while #fdfdf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#aa8c78

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#998f89 is the less saturated color, while #ff7b23 is the most saturated one.
